When Art Meets Faith: Decoding the Aesthetic Language of Muslim-Inspired Relief Paintings

There’s a quiet power in art that carries meaning beyond beauty — and few forms embody this more profoundly than Muslim-inspired relief paintings. Rooted in centuries-old traditions, these works weave together sacred geometry, flowing Arabic calligraphy, and subtle natural motifs into a visual language that speaks to both soul and space. Unlike flat prints or generic wall decor, relief paintings elevate these symbols into three-dimensional expressions, where every curve and contour tells a story of harmony, unity, and divine order.

From the soaring domes of historic mosques to contemporary living rooms in cosmopolitan cities, these designs have undergone a graceful transformation. The complex tessellations once admired on ancient Islamic architecture now find new life as striking focal points above sofas or behind dining tables. This is not mere replication — it’s reinterpretation. Traditional symbols are reimagined through modern materials and minimalist framing, making them accessible without losing authenticity.
